Description
Leidos is looking for a Senior Windows Administrator to join a high performing agile team using the Scaled Agile Framework (SAFe) methodology to support a nationally significant and fast-paced program. The selected candidate will be responsible for performing daily system administration and O&M support activities in support of a complex network environment with geographically distributed systems. The position entails supporting system engineering requests to meet operational needs, as well as engineering, deploying, and maintaining capabilities that are new to the environment.
Primary Responsibilities
The selected individual will be responsible for monitoring test infrastructure systems, applications, and processes, and for ensuring that all issues are identified, tracked, and resolved in a timely manner. She/he will provide support for server/router/firewall configuration and will perform security management and application performance optimization functions. The environment includes
Microsoft-based servers, databases, and workstations as well as VMware and Linux server instances. Additional responsibilities include:
Maintaining a complex server-based enclave, including performing system scans, vulnerability management activities, and active directory configuration.
Identifying and correcting hardware and software issues.
Utilizing enterprise monitoring solutions to identify alarms that have been triggered against the test infrastructure environment.
Proactively contacting customers when test infrastructure processes are significantly delayed or may impact their ability to complete a business function on time.
Providing technical assistance to companion work groups in support of overlapping projects and maintaining good inter-departmental relations.
Executing the process for managing information assurance vulnerability alerts (IAVAs) and system security scanning for equipment suites in accordance with the System Security Plans for these systems to identify and remediate IAVAs rapidly and accurately.
Initiating IAVA responses and system security scans, completing remediation, extending IAVA patches and security updates to designated sites, and executing monthly security scans.
Communicating with users and publishing status of system outages, as needed.
Participating in the creation and ongoing maintenance of documentation to ensure clear, concise, and accurate information is readily available to assist with incident resolution.
Providing support for calls and emails, ensuring all interactions are timely and professional.
Planning and implementing IT enhancements and undertaking project work.
Responding to system administration, operations, and maintenance problems while off duty, on an on-call basis.

Leidos is a Fortune 500® information technology, engineering, and science solutions and services leader working to solve the world’s toughest challenges in the defense, intelligence, homeland security, civil, and health markets. The company’s 40,000 employees support vital missions for government and commercial customers. Headquartered in Reston, Virginia, Leidos reported annual revenues of approximately $12.30 billion for the fiscal year ended January 1, 2021.
